Output d62133a4dc525525a06df1b5801e7563956f1a957aed2e17200c492cd08e2e07:1

value
691783
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44fe7ea181bfb2a36542e1d05d2d68c060b265ed OP_EQUALVERIFY OP_CHECKSIG
address
17HopeHeTDnT5gL9DFG9sQPwD5LsmGhKbt
transaction
d62133a4dc525525a06df1b5801e7563956f1a957aed2e17200c492cd08e2e07
confirmations
384252
spent
true